World Countries > Power Stations> Canada > Frogmore
Frogmore power station - Canada
The Frogmore power station is a 9.9 megawatt (MW) Wind power station in Houghton Centre, ON, Canada.
Power Station Name:
Frogmore
Country:
Power Station Location:
Houghton Centre, ON, Canada
Generation Capacity:
9.9 Megawatt (MW)
Fuel Categories:
Wind
Commissioning Year: